#f3dcd8 - Light Rose Romantic color
This is a soft, warm pastel blush—a pale peachy-beige with a gentle rose undertone. It reads as creamy and slightly desaturated, evoking warm skin tones, antique porcelain, and faded roses. The color feels cozy, calm, and subtly romantic, lending an airy, elegant touch to interiors, stationery, or bridal palettes. It pairs beautifully with muted sage, warm gray, navy, and metallic gold accents, offering versatile support as a neutral with a whisper of color.
#f3dcd8 color RGB value is 243, 220, 216, and the CMYK value is 0.00, 0.0947, 0.111, 0.0471. Alternative names for that color are: light rose romantic, white, mistyrose, bizarre, timberwolf, violet.
